| 0:00.0 | Welcome to Seeking Alpha's Wall Street Lunch, our afternoon update on today's market action news and analysis. |
| 0:10.0 | Good afternoon, today is Tuesday July 9thth and I'm your host Kim Khan. Our top story so far. |
| 0:16.0 | Federal Reserve Chairman Jay Powell continued to try and walk the monetary policy tightrope |
| 0:20.5 | as he testified before the Senate Banking Committee. |
| 0:23.4 | In day one of what used to be Humphrey Hawkins' testimony, Powell reiterated that rate decisions |
| 0:28.0 | are being made meeting by meeting. |
| 0:30.2 | He noted progress towards the Fed's 2% inflation goal, but said more data is needed to confirm |
| 0:34.7 | it's on a sustainable path. He also warned about weakening the economy too much. |
| 0:39.5 | In light of the progress made both in lowering inflation and in cooling the labor market over the past two years, |
| 0:44.6 | elevated inflation is not the only risk we face. |
| 0:47.6 | Reducing policy restraint too late or too little could unduly weaken economic activity |
| 0:52.3 | and employment. |
| 0:54.1 | In considering adjustments to the target range of the federal funds rate, the committee will continue |
| 0:58.3 | its practice of carefully assessing incoming data and their implications for the evolving outlook, the balance of risks, and the appropriate path of monetary policy, |
| 1:07.0 | Powell said. |
| 1:08.0 | The markets were noncommittal, although Bonds seemed to focus a little more on the hawkish comments. |
| 1:13.2 | The 10-year Treasury yield rose back above 4.3%. In equities, the major averages were mixed around the |
| 1:19.3 | unchanged line. As far as the September FOMC meeting is concerned, odds of a quarter point cut remained around 70%. |
| 1:27.0 | Powell will be back for another Q&A before the House Financial Services Committee on Wednesday. |
